I think graph is a wrong abstraction for building AI agents. Just look at how incredibly hard it is to make routing using LangGraph - conditional edges are a mess. I built Laminar Flow to solve a common frustration with traditional workflow engines - the rigid need to predefine all node connections. Instead of static DAGs, Flow uses a dynamic task queue system that lets workflows evolve at runtime. Flow is built on 3 core principles: * Concurrent Execution - Tasks run in parallel automatically * Dynamic Scheduling - Tasks can schedule new tasks at runtime * Smart Dependencies - Tasks can…
